單片機原理及應(yīng)用技術(shù)

出版時間:2010-6  出版社:上??萍?nbsp; 作者:劉建華//張靜之  頁數(shù):99  

內(nèi)容概要

本書以美國Intel公司的MCS-51系列單片機為介紹對象,全面詳細(xì)介紹了單片機的結(jié)構(gòu)原理與應(yīng)用技術(shù)。其中第一章介紹單片機的概念、組成特點及應(yīng)用范圍,重點介紹MCS-51系列單片機及其引腳功能;第二章介紹單片機指令基本格式與指令系統(tǒng)及指令應(yīng)用方法;第三章介紹單片機匯編語言程序設(shè)計中常用的偽指令,以及匯編語言程序設(shè)計的編程思路與編程方法;第四章介紹中斷概念、中斷源、單片機中斷系統(tǒng)及其應(yīng)用;第五章介紹單片機內(nèi)部的定時/計數(shù)器結(jié)構(gòu)、方式控制字及定時/計數(shù)器的應(yīng)用方法;第六章介紹串行通信基礎(chǔ)知識、MCS-51系列單片機串行接口的控制方法及串行口的工作方式;第七章介紹單片機的I/O擴展、鍵盤接口技術(shù)、LED數(shù)碼管顯示接口技術(shù);附錄介紹了Keil μ Vsion2軟件的集成開發(fā)環(huán)境。    本書可作為計算機、通信、電子、自動化等行業(yè)相關(guān)人員的參考書,也可作為單片機技術(shù)培訓(xùn)教材,同時適合初學(xué)者及單片機愛好者自學(xué)。

書籍目錄

第一章  認(rèn)識單片機  第一節(jié)  單片機的組成及應(yīng)用    一、單片機概念    二、單片機的組成與特點    三、單片機的應(yīng)用  第二節(jié)  MCS-51系列單片機及其引腳功能    一、主電源引腳Vcc和Vss    二、時鐘振蕩電路引腳XTALl和XTAL2    三、控制信號引腳RST/VPD、ALE/PORG、PSEN和EA/VPP    四、I/O端口功能第二章  單片機指令系統(tǒng)及應(yīng)用  第一節(jié)  概述    一、指令的概念    二、尋址方式  第二節(jié)  數(shù)據(jù)傳送指令及應(yīng)用    一、內(nèi)部RAM數(shù)據(jù)傳送    二、外部RAM數(shù)據(jù)傳送    三、堆棧操作指令    四、數(shù)據(jù)交換指令  第三節(jié)  算術(shù)運算指令及應(yīng)用    一、加法指令    二、減法指令    三、乘法指令與除法指令  第四節(jié)  邏輯運算指令及應(yīng)用    一、累加器的邏輯操作    二、邏輯與、邏輯或、邏輯異或指令  第五節(jié)  轉(zhuǎn)移指令及應(yīng)用    一、無條件轉(zhuǎn)移指令    二、調(diào)用指令    三、條件轉(zhuǎn)移指令  第六節(jié)  位操作類指令及其應(yīng)用    一、位傳送指令    二、位狀態(tài)控制指令    三、位邏輯操作指令    四、布爾條件轉(zhuǎn)移指令第三章  匯編語言程序設(shè)計  第一節(jié)  源程序的設(shè)計與匯編    一、匯編語言程序設(shè)計步驟    二、匯編語言格式與偽指令  第二節(jié)  單片機匯編語言程序設(shè)計    一、順序程序設(shè)計    二、分支程序設(shè)計    三、循環(huán)結(jié)構(gòu)程序    四、子程序結(jié)構(gòu)第四章  單片機的中斷應(yīng)用  第一節(jié)  概述    一、中斷概念    二、中斷源    三、中斷優(yōu)先級與中斷嵌套  第二節(jié)  中斷系統(tǒng)    一、中斷源及中斷系統(tǒng)構(gòu)成    二、中斷標(biāo)志與中斷控制  第三節(jié)  中斷響應(yīng)與中斷服務(wù)程序    一、中斷響應(yīng)    二、中斷服務(wù)程序第五章  單片機的定時與計數(shù)  第一節(jié)  定時器/計數(shù)器的結(jié)構(gòu)  第二節(jié)  定時器/計數(shù)器的控制    一、定時器/計數(shù)器方式控制寄存器TMOD      二、定時器/計數(shù)器控制寄存器TCON    三、定時器/計數(shù)器的4種工作方式  第三節(jié)  定時器的應(yīng)用    一、初始化    二、初值的計算第六章  單片機的串行通信  第一節(jié)  串行通信基礎(chǔ)    一、串行通信分類    二、數(shù)據(jù)傳送速率    三、串行通信的制式  第二節(jié)  MCS-51單片機串行接口的控制    一、MCS-51串行口的內(nèi)部結(jié)構(gòu)    二、串行口數(shù)據(jù)緩沖器SBUF    三、串行口控制寄存器SCON    四、電源及波特率選擇寄存器PCON  第三節(jié)  MCS一5l串行口的工作方式    一、串行口工作方式    二、串行口的應(yīng)用第七章  單片機的I/O擴展及接口技術(shù)  第一節(jié)  單片機I/O擴展    一、用三態(tài)口擴展8位并行輸入口    二、用鎖存器擴展8位并行I/O口    三、雙向口線的擴展    四、可編程并行接口專用接口芯片8255A的擴展  第二節(jié)  單片機的鍵盤接口    一、簡易鍵盤接口的實現(xiàn)    二、矩陣鍵盤接口的實現(xiàn)  第三節(jié)  單片機LED數(shù)碼管顯示接口技術(shù)    一、靜態(tài)顯示接口    二、動態(tài)顯示接口附錄  單片機程序開發(fā)軟件

章節(jié)摘錄

插圖:2.智能化儀表原有的測量、控制儀表引入單片機后,能促進(jìn)儀表向數(shù)字化、智能化、多功能化、綜合化、柔性化方向發(fā)展,并使監(jiān)測、處理、控制等功能一體化,使儀表重量大大減輕,性價比提高。長期以來,測量儀器中的誤差修正、線性化處理等難題迎刃而解。3.智能化測控系統(tǒng)測控系統(tǒng)的特點是工作環(huán)境惡劣、各種干擾繁雜,且要求進(jìn)行實時控制,要求檢測與控制系統(tǒng)工作穩(wěn)定、可靠、抗干擾能力強,單片機較適合應(yīng)用于該領(lǐng)域,可以構(gòu)成各種工業(yè)檢測控制系統(tǒng),如溫室人工氣候控制、電鍍生產(chǎn)線自動控制等。在導(dǎo)航控制方面,如導(dǎo)彈控制、魚雷制導(dǎo)、智能武器裝置、航天導(dǎo)航系統(tǒng)等領(lǐng)域發(fā)揮了極大的作用。4.智能化接口采用單片機專門對接口設(shè)備進(jìn)行控制和管理,使主機和單片機能并行工作,可提高系統(tǒng)的運算速度,且單片機還可以對接口處進(jìn)行預(yù)處理,如數(shù)字濾波、線性化處理、誤差修正等,減少主機和接口界面的通信密度,提高接口控制管理的水平。如在通信接口中,采用單片機可以對數(shù)據(jù)進(jìn)行編碼解碼、分配管理、接收/發(fā)送控制等。第二節(jié) MCS-51系列單片機及其引腳功能MCS-51系列是Intel公司推出的高檔8位單片機,該系列包括基本型8051/8751/8031、強化型8052/8032、改進(jìn)型8044/8344/8744、超級型83C252/87C252/80C252等。MCS-51采用HMOS工藝,片內(nèi)集成有8位CPU,駐留4K字節(jié)ROM(8031片內(nèi)無ROM)和128字節(jié)RAM以及21個特殊功能寄存器,片內(nèi)還包括兩個16位定時器/計數(shù)器、1個全雙工串行I/O口(UART)、32條I/O線、5個中斷源和兩級中斷,尋址能力達(dá)128K字節(jié)(其中程序存儲器ROM和數(shù)據(jù)存儲器RAM各64K字節(jié))。指令系統(tǒng)中設(shè)置了乘、除運算指令,數(shù)據(jù)查找指令和位處理指令等。

編輯推薦

《單片機原理及應(yīng)用技術(shù)》是由上??茖W(xué)技術(shù)出版社出版的。

圖書封面

評論、評分、閱讀與下載


    單片機原理及應(yīng)用技術(shù) PDF格式下載


用戶評論 (總計0條)

 
 

 

250萬本中文圖書簡介、評論、評分,PDF格式免費下載。 第一圖書網(wǎng) 手機版

京ICP備13047387號-7